Information Technology. AOPC’s Information Technology Department (Judicial Automation) is unique in several ways. First, it is funded by court fees rather than tax dollars. Second, it creates and supports systems that are used daily by the public, media, judges and judicial staff throughout Pennsylvania and the country.Human Resources . AOPC. Pa. Supreme Court Celebrating 300 Years. To commemorate its 300th anniversary, the Pennsylvania Supreme Court will hold a special argument session in Old City Hall, Philadelphia, in the Independence National Historical Park on May 18, followed by a two-day symposium on May 19 and 20 at the National Constitution Center.

The below search options are separate and distinct, and will return different search results.Pennsylvania’s court system docketed 2.6 million cases in 2016. The state court system — a core function of government — receives one-half of 1 percent of the state’s total budget. The judiciary collects far more in fines and fees that it receives. Over the past 10 years, the court system has collected nearly $4.6 billion.Electronic filing is available in Superior Court via the PACFile appellate court electronic filing system. Registering for a secure user account is necessary to use this service. For more information about PACFile and to register for a user account, visit the UJS Web Portal. For information about jury duty, contact the Jury Commissioners at 724-662-7503.The repository was created and is maintained in accordance with Pennsylvania's Criminal History Information Act contained in Chapter 91 of Title 18, Crimes Code. This Act also directs the Pennsylvania State Police (PSP) to disseminate criminal history data to criminal justice agencies, non-criminal justice agencies and individuals on request.

Kelly is very proud to present the following financial facts ...To obtain a Pennsylvania marriage license, both applicants must appear at the county court together in person. Applicants must provide valid identification and social security cards. If an applicant has no valid form of identification, a birth certificate is required.Certain filings with the Court require a fee that must be paid at the time of filing. PACFile is an application now available on the UJS Web Portal that provides a way to file Supreme Court cases electronically, safely and securely. PACFile is available to all members of the Pennsylvania Bar who register for a UJS Web Portal account and certain others such as pro se case participants, pro hac vice attorneys and persons designated as proxies by PACFile-registered attorneys. dallas to kansas city All court fines and fees can be paid online using the Pennsylvania Judicial System's PAePay service.
